4. Installation and Setup
The Pronomic FLS-540 WH speakers are designed for discreet and permanent wall installation. Follow these steps for optimal setup:
4.1 Choosing a Location
- Select a wall location that provides optimal sound dispersion for your listening area.
- Ensure the wall material is sturdy enough to support the speaker's weight (1.9 kg per speaker).
- Avoid placing speakers near heat sources or in direct sunlight.

4.2 Mounting the Speakers
- Mark Mounting Points: Hold the speaker against the wall at the desired height and mark the positions for the mounting screws using the integrated fastening device on the back of the speaker.
- Drill Pilot Holes: Drill pilot holes at the marked positions. Use appropriate drill bits for your wall type (e.g., drywall anchors for plasterboard).
- Secure Screws: Insert the provided mounting screws into the pilot holes, leaving a small gap for the speaker to hang.
- Hang Speakers: Carefully align the speaker's mounting bracket with the screws and slide the speaker down to secure it. Ensure it is firmly seated.

4.3 Connecting to an Audio System
The FLS-540 WH speakers are passive and require an external amplifier or receiver. They feature screwable and pluggable terminal clamps for easy connection.
- Prepare Cables: Strip a small amount of insulation (approx. 1 cm) from the ends of the speaker cables.
- Connect to Speakers: Connect the positive (+) terminal of the speaker to the positive (+) output of your amplifier, and the negative (-) terminal of the speaker to the negative (-) output of your amplifier. Ensure correct polarity for both speakers.
- Connect to Amplifier: Connect the other ends of the speaker cables to the corresponding speaker outputs on your amplifier or receiver.
- Power On: Once all connections are secure, you can power on your amplifier and test the sound.

6. Care and Maintenance
To ensure the longevity and optimal performance of your Pronomic FLS-540 WH speakers, follow these simple care guidelines:
- Cleaning: Wipe the speaker cabinets and grilles with a soft, dry cloth. Do not use liquid cleaners, aerosols, or abrasive materials, as these can damage the finish or internal components.
- Avoid Moisture: Keep the speakers away from excessive moisture and humidity. They are not waterproof.
- Temperature: Avoid exposing the speakers to extreme temperatures or rapid temperature changes.
- Ventilation: Ensure adequate airflow around the speakers if they are placed in a confined space, although wall mounting typically provides sufficient ventilation.
- Protection: The front metal grille protects the speaker components from damage. Avoid pressing on the grille or exposing the speaker cones to direct impact.

8. Technical Specifications

| Feature | Specification |
|---|---|
| Model | FLS-540 WH |
| Speaker Type | 2-way Hi-Fi Wall Speaker |
| Woofer | 5.25 inch (133 mm) cone with rubber surround, 25 mm (1 inch) KSV voice coil, NdFeB magnet |
| Tweeter | 1.2 inch (30 mm) with 0.5 inch (12.7 mm) voice coil |
| Power (RMS/Music/Peak) | 25W / 50W / 100W per speaker |
| Sensitivity | 90 dB |
| Frequency Response | 75 - 20,000 Hz |
| Impedance | 8 Ohm |
| Dimensions (H x W x D) | 27.5 x 18.5 x 3.5 cm (10.8 x 7.3 x 1.4 inches) |
| Weight | 1.9 kg (4.2 lbs) per speaker |
| Color | White |
| Connections | Pluggable terminal clamps |
| Material | Plastic housing, metal front grille |
| Mounting Type | Wall Mount |
| Included Components | Cables and screws |
